What is a computer assistant?

A computer assistant uses their technical and communication skills to help people troubleshoot problems with their computers. Sometimes referred to as technical support or customer support staff, computer assistants know about computers and the software they run. Their primary job duties include listening to customers describe the problems they are having and then walking them through a series of steps to get any issues resolved. Depending on the company you work for, you may also assist employees with their computer setups and help develop training guides. Some computer assistants work in call centers while others communicate exclusively through online chat or email. The minimum educational qualifications for this career include a high school diploma or G.E.D. certificate, although some employers may prefer you to have an associate degree in computer science and previous experience in a similar role.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a computer ass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Assistant, you need strong knowledge of computer hardware, software applications, troubleshooting techniques, and typically at least an associate degree in a related field. Familiarity with operating systems, office productivity software, basic networking, and help desk ticketing systems is comm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ving abilities, and patience are valuable soft skills for this position. These skills ensure efficient technical support, minimize downtime, and foster a productive work environment.

What are some common challenges faced by computer assistants in supporting end-users, and how can they effectively address them?

Computer Assistants often encounter challenges such as troubleshooting diverse hardware and software issues, managing multiple support requests simultaneously, and explaining technical concepts to users with varying levels of computer literacy. To address these challenges effectively, strong organizational and communication skills are essential. Building a knowledge base of common solutions, prioritizing tickets based on urgency, and maintaining patience and empathy with users can greatly enhance the support experience and lead to improved outcomes.

Computer Assistants and Data Entry Clerks often share similar work environments and entry-level credentials. However, Computer Assistants typically support IT functions and troubleshooting, while Data Entry Clerks focus on inputting and managing data. Both roles are essential in administrative and organizational settings, but they serve different primary functions within organizations.

General Summary
Provides clerical support including, but not limited to scheduling, checking in patients, insurance verifications/authorization, and collecting payments. In addition, the Radiology Assistant will assist with laboratory and electrocardiogram services as needed.
Responsibilities
Essential Functions:
  • Admits all patients into computer while verifying all patient demographic, explaining forms and obtaining necessary signatures including patient/legal representative signatures. Confirms authorization requirements.
  • Verify accuracy of the patient's personal and insurance information, obtaining copies of insurance cards and all necessary forms.
  • Pre-register patients for exams.
  • Works Unverified Report, Delinquent Billing Report by Error, and/or Incomplete MSP Report as directed by Radiology Management.
  • Assures the accuracy with registration QA is at 95%.
  • Completes all paperwork, lab, EKG and/or imaging, documenting all necessary information for each section.
  • Schedules patients, verifying preps and assuring patient's understanding. Interacts professionally with the technologists to coordinate requests.
  • Ensures all requirements are met for a proper order.
  • Process payments when necessary and issue receipts.
  • Minimizes in/out time.
  • Assist technologist with paperwork; documenting histories and procedure documentation.
  • Prepares appropriate contrast dosage.
  • Reload laser camera as needed.
  • Ensure cassettes are returned to correct locations.
  • Locate Master jackets, all films and subfolders as requested.
  • Processes film loan requests, completing all steps on each loan.
  • Ability to successfully merge and transfer films.
  • Able to hang films according to radiologist's preference.
  • Ensure the accuracy of POS payment collections.
  • Properly identifies patient using name and DOB.
  • Follows the facilities infection control practices without fail.
  • Enters all data into computer prior to delivery to the lab for testing.
  • Observes laboratory protocol regarding transport, temperature and time requirements for specimens.
  • Operates and maintains daily records for laboratory equipment.
  • Disinfects patient collection site and draws specimens into appropriate tubes, with sufficient volumes per departmental procedure.
  • Sends all pediatric venipuncture to the Norman Drive facility. Initiates communication with Education staff to resolve issues.
  • Enters required data into the system and generates complete paperwork.
  • Explains procedure to our patients in a competent caring manner.
  • Acquires and processes a quality tracing.
  • Assures the tracing is properly processed for interpretation.
